                        Originally posted by Honda Power View Post
                        Is the pt3 ECU any good My new motor came with it? its the f22a6 motor
                        PT3 is no good for that engine. To my knowledge it will not operate the IABs, nor does it have the aggressive tune to compensate for the A6 camshaft. So no, you need a PT6.

                                from what i`v read the a6 has tighter valve springs and a different cam, but the same block and head, and the a6 ecu works with the cam and does the iab`s plate too and no speed limiter on it ,the cam is got a different # on it ,wish i knew the # of the a6 and the a1-a4 ,sorry ,but i saw it listed once on here ,also the a6 has a oil cooler w/water where the oil filter goes on
